Actor Nithiin has been going through a rough patch over the last five years with no success. His last hit was Bheeshma, which was released back in 2020. This year, Nithiin came up with two films, Robinhood and Thammudu. Both films ended up as disasters. Currently, he has two films in his kitty, Yellamma under the direction of Venu Yeldandi and an untitled project with director Vikram K Kumar.

Nithiin and Vikram worked together on the 2012 blockbuster Ishq. After 13 years, they are reuniting for this film. It is reported that this film is going to be the most expensive project in Nithiin’s career, with a lot of VFX elements. However, considering Nithiin and Vikram K Kumar’s recent track record, this movie sounds like a risky project for many people in the industry.

As per the sources, this film is going to be a sports drama in which Nithiin will be seen as an equestrian (horse rider). We hear that he is undergoing physical transformation and is also learning horse riding for the film. Reportedly, Vikram K Kumar is planning to make this film with a huge budget and a lot of VFX elements. 

But just like Nithiin, Vikram is also going through a lean patch. His last film, Thank You, was a disaster. His earlier films, like Gang Leader and Hello, were financial failures. He hasn’t tasted success at the box office for almost a decade. On the other side, Nithiin also lost a considerable market value due to consecutive flops over the last five years. 

Thus, investing such a huge budget on this duo at this point sounds risky for many industry folks. It remains to be seen if Nithiin and Vikram defy all odds and silence their critics by scoring a big success with this film.
